Goldman Sachs analysts believe that the computing power of AI accelerators far exceeds the data transfer speed and capacity of memory, making memory bandwidth and capacity the main bottlenecks constraining the expansion of next-generation AI models.

According to reports, Goldman Sachs has comprehensively revised upward the supply-demand gaps for the three major markets of DRAM, NAND, and HBM in 2027, with the degree of supply tightness surpassing that of 2026, and the shortage is expected to persist until 2028.
